Summer swim access opens: CCBC’s pools at three campuses are open for free community swimming now through Aug. 20, with lifeguards on duty. An online waiver and CCBC OneCard are required for entry -- learn how to get in.
County road maintenance underway: Expect slowdowns in Howard County as road crews apply surface treatment this week, including today, from 8:30 a.m. to 3 p.m., with no road closures but delays likely -- read the full details.
Local tech gets the nod: Howard County Economic Development Authority selected homegrown tech company App Beacon to power engagement across HCEDA and Maryland Innovation Center, centralizing resources, funding opportunities, and events for businesses and entrepreneurs -- read how the platform works.

Quick kiddo reset: Playground is your reminder that Columbia Association’s neighborhood play areas are sprinkled through the paths and cul-de-sacs you already roam. On your next walk, pop by one, let the little humans climb out the wiggles while you catch a few quiet sips of coffee.
Green your week: Second Chance Plants is a pop-up garden center bringing a surprisingly robust mix of annuals, veggies, perennials and shrubs to Columbia. Perfect if your porch pots need rescuing or you’re finally tackling that bare patch, this spot makes refreshing your space simple, local, and fun.
Level up your party: This week, outsource the fun to Snap Entertainment, the Columbia crew that rolls in with arcade games, LED crowd-pleasers, photobooths, even VR. Perfect for office shindigs, mitzvahs, or backyard birthdays... you just supply the snacks, they bring the buttons to mash.

05 — The event calendar Fun for the famOur favorite upcoming kid and family-friendly events. All events are subject to change. Always check official event pages before heading out.
🍦 sweetFrog Laurel Fundraiser @ sweetFrog Premium Frozen Yogurt (Corridor Marketplace) | Wednesday (6/24) at 12:00 PM – If you’ve been waiting for an excuse to pile on the gummy bears, this is it. sweetFrog in Laurel is donating to Forest Ridge Elementary PTA, so your swirl, sprinkles, and shameless second cup actually do some good. Local sugar rush, local kids win.
🏕 Summer Camp Days @ My Gym | Wednesday (6/24) at 1:00 PM – Summer Camp Days is giving you three blissful hours while kids burn off energy with games, relay races, and a new theme each week. Pick and choose the days that fit your chaos, and save when you stack a few. Enjoy coffee while it’s hot.
👶 Tiny Tots (2-4yo) @ Maryland Speech and Feeding | Thursday (6/25) at 10:00 AM – Pediatric SLPs and OTs lead a play-based class where your two to four year old builds communication, sensory, and motor skills through purposeful play. You get real tips, a little adult conversation, and the sweet relief of watching them burn energy while actually learning.
🐾 Grand O-PAWning Celebration and Ribbon Cutting @ Hounds Town | Thursday (6/25) at 3:00 PM – Whether you have a dog, borrow the neighbor's, or just like free stuff, this grand opening and ribbon cutting delivers. Local vendors, giveaways, and a sea of happy pups, plus an easy way to see half the neighborhood without pretending you jog together.
🛒 Columbia Community Market - Summer Edition @ Owen Brown Interfaith Center | Saturday (6/27) at 10:00 AM – Owen Brown Interfaith Center turns into Columbia’s living room for the Summer Vibes market, with local makers, tasty food, and music you can shop to. Free entry and raffle giveaways, because adulthood deserves little wins. Easy family wandering, plus smug glow of supporting the neighborhood.
👨 June Family Time Make and Take @ Board & Brush Creative Studio | Saturday (6/27) at 2:30 PM – Skip the craft-store chaos and pop into a summer make and take where they supply the materials, the guidance, and the patience. Bring the kids, a friend, or your inner third grader, then leave with a finished project and zero glitter in your carpet.
⚽ CSD Xelaju MC vs Westchester FC Partido Amistoso @ Howard High School | Saturday (6/27) at 6:00 PM – Big-league footwork lands on our humble Howard High pitch in Ellicott City as CSD Xelajú MC takes on Westchester FC in a friendly, emphasis on friendly. Expect lively chants, sharp passes, and the sweet smell of nachos, not flares, just neighbors enjoying proper fútbol.
